Eclipse Ready

 

 

WindowBuilder Pro, SWT Designer and Swing DesignerHome for WindowBuilder Pro


Get the WindowBuilder Pro package and easily generate Java code for GUIs — using any of these common Java user interface frameworks:

  • SWT (the Eclipse Standard Widget Toolkit)
  • XWT (XML Window Toolkit)
  • RCP (Rich Client Platform)
  • Swing (the industry-standard Swing Java graphics framework)
  • GWT (the Google Web Toolkit Java user interface framework to create AJAX web apps)

WindowBuilder Pro
is a package consisting of

SWT Designer

Swing Designer

GWT Designer

If you can use WindowBuilder for one, you know how to use it for the others.

For general information, please see the overview on the Home page for the WindowBuilder Family »

For data sheet and other resources, please see the Resources page for the WindowBuilder Family »

For screenshots of the products running in Eclipse, please see any of the individual product pages.

Features

To read about framework-specific features, choose one of the individual products in the box above.

General Features

(shared among all WindowBuilder products)

Expanded Options for Code Generation

Bi-Directional Code Generation

Read & write almost
any style

Block mode (default)

Flat mode

Prefix component creation

Share variables

Control variable declaration

Create event handler
stubs

Define default variable names

Create unlimited customized widgets with UI Factories

Make selected widgets fields by default

Make all widgets fields by default

Event handlers as anonymous classes

Event handlers as inner classes

Implement listener interface in parent class

Extend WindowBuilder Pro with Customization API

Collapsed Convenience & Speed